🗣️ Report Transient Activity to the Sheriff’s Homeless Outreach Team
With the warm weather rolling in we’ve seen a slight uptick in transient activity in and around the neighborhood and the river access in recent weeks. If you observe someone loitering, going through trash, or camping in the area, please contact the Sacramento County Sheriff’s Homeless Outreach Team (HOT) at 916-874-1025.


📞 Why report it?
The more calls the HOT line receives about a specific area, the more likely it is to receive a timely response. Your reports help the County prioritize outreach and connect individuals with needed services.
